Quick Rent Budget Calculator

How much rent can you afford?

The common "Rule of Thumb" is that rent should be no more than 30% of your income. How much is that? Enter your monthly income and click "Calculate My Budget" to find out.

Frequently Asked Questions about New Glendale Apartments

What is the Cheapest New apartment in Glendale?

Currently the most affordable New Apartment in Glendale is at Garden Court at Yale Station listed at $1,175.

How much is the average rent for a New Glendale Apartment?

The average rent for a New Apartment in Glendale is $2,709.

What is the largest New Glendale Apartment for rent?

Today's New apartment with the most square footage in Glendale is a 2,697 square feet unit starting from $2,189 at Gables Residences.

What is the average size for Glendale New Apartments for rent?

The average size for a New rental in Glendale is currently at 572 sq ft.
